Q1. A chemist reacts 0.1 moles of Ethanal with an excess of Tollen's reagent. Calculate the mass of the silver mirror formed on the test tube walls.
Answer: 21.6 grams
Explanation: One mole of aldehyde reduces two moles of Silver ions to Silver metal (2 x 108g). Option A ignores the 1:2 stoichiometry.
